Key Responsibilities

  • Website Design & Development: Design visually appealing, user-friendly, and responsive websites using the Duda platform, tailored to client needs and branding guidelines.

  • Client Collaboration: Work directly with clients and internal team members to understand project goals, gather requirements, and translate them into effective website designs.

  • Revisions & Optimization: Implement feedback and revisions promptly, ensuring websites are optimized for performance, accessibility, and SEO.

  • Platform Proficiency: Use Duda’s tools and features to build, edit, and maintain websites efficiently, including custom widgets, dynamic pages, and integrations.

  • Portfolio Management: Maintain and update a portfolio showcasing completed projects to reflect the quality and range of design work.

  • Project Communication: Collaborate using digital tools and attend virtual meetings to stay aligned with team goals and client needs.
